Hi there
I'm having a bit of an issue to access the web client through NAT Firewall.
For the setup:
On my home server I use nginx as Web/Proxy server with the following config:
Websockify is from 5959 to 5900
and the VM SPICE port is 5900
So, in the lan, I can just open a browser, type:
https://sub.domain.tld:45000/spice-web-client/index.html?host=sub.domain.tld&port=5959
, it will prompt me for http basic auth and then display it.On the firewall I did forward port 45000, 5959 and 5900 to the home server:
When I try to access it from outside the lan (aka the internet) and type in
https://sub.domain.tld:45000/spice-web-client/index.html?host=sub.domain.tld&port=5959
it also prompts me for username and password for http basic auth but then only a black screen appears.What did I forget?
